摘要
In this paper, we proposed a novel dual-frequency cross polarization converter that can simultaneously work at two frequencies in the reflection mode, which is constructed of an L-shaped perforated graphene sheet printed on a dielectric material backed by a gold ground plane. For the normal incidence, the optical rotation at these two working frequencies originates from the simultaneous excitation of both eigen-modes that are characterized as the results of the localized surface plasmon resonances. Moreover, by merely varying the Fermi energy of the graphene, both working frequencies can be tuned within a large frequency range, which suggests numerous potential optical applications.
